What is Linux.do?
Linux.do is a community forum dedicated to Chinese users of Linux and open-source technology. It serves as a warm technical family, providing a high-quality communication platform for all Chinese users who love open-source technology.

Technical Architecture: Modern Forum Experience
Linux.do is built on the Discourse forum system, which is a modern forum platform that provides users with:
